Catch22
offline
Link
 
Originally posted by Hcreek27
I've recently read that certain SAs such as First Step and Quick Cut have to fire (i.e. are not always on as many of us thought). Is this correct?


First Step - yes, Quick Cut, no (that fires all the time - gives a bonus to your turning ability).

Catch22
offline
Link
 
Originally posted by cheese sandwich
DO VAs like breakthrough work for positions other than DT? Like LB and DE? The info on the VA says it is important for run stuffing DTs. Does that mean it doesn't fire for other positions?


Yes, they do. If they are being double teamed, they will get the bonus from the SA.
